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37 6820 021 2857937204 688231
21092955510 87
21092955510 87
51764162045 585 01194
All about undefined
Interested in learning more?
21092955510 87
51764162045 585 01194
See more
9982 86 3388567680
415238330 26 522144409
See more
247434 63999210845
157306 07672706 93658189 336
See more